What is the setback for the Bloomfield Township?
What are residential setback requirements? In a R-1, R-2, and R-3 One-Family Residential District, a parcel requires 16-0 side setbacks, 40-0 front setback and a 35-0 rear setback.
What is the code for decks in Michigan?
All decks porches and patios require a building permit. Guardrails are required on structures 30 inches above the floor or grade below and shall not be less than 36 inches in height. Open side of stairs with a total rise of more than 30 inches above the floor or grade below shall have guards.

What happens if I build a deck without a permit?
What happens if I dont get a building permit for a deck? If building authorities discover an unpermitted deck, they will require an inspection, impose a fee, and may even demand its removal, particularly if it doesnt meet building code standards or is deemed unsafe.
